What is Rent-to-Own?

Rent-to-own, also known as lease-to-own, is a contractual agreement between a buyer and a seller where the buyer pays rent while simultaneously working towards purchasing the property. A portion of the rent is applied towards the future purchase price, reducing the overall cost of buying the house. It's a crucial stepping stone for those struggling with traditional mortgage qualifications or those who prefer a gradual transition into homeownership.

How Does Rent-to-Own Work in Monroe, LA?

The process generally involves several key steps:

  1. Finding a Suitable Property: This often requires working with a real estate agent familiar with rent-to-own arrangements in Monroe, LA. They can help navigate the local market and identify properties suitable for lease-to-own agreements.

  2. Negotiating the Contract: The contract details are crucial and should be thoroughly reviewed by both parties. Key aspects include the length of the lease, the rent amount (including the portion applied towards the purchase price), purchase price, and any other conditions. Legal counsel is highly recommended before signing any contracts.

  3. Making Payments: Monthly payments are made as per the contract terms. A portion of the payment goes towards rent, and a portion goes towards the future purchase price. It’s essential to diligently meet all payment obligations to avoid jeopardizing the agreement.

  4. Purchasing the Property: Upon fulfilling the terms of the contract (often including completing repairs and improvements), the buyer exercises their option to purchase the property. This typically involves securing financing for the remaining balance or paying it outright.

What are the Advantages of Rent-to-Own in Monroe, LA?

  • Improved Credit Score: Consistent on-time payments can positively impact your credit score, making it easier to secure a mortgage later.

  • Building Equity: A portion of your rent payments contributes towards building equity in the property.

  • Opportunity for Homeownership: Rent-to-own offers a realistic path to homeownership for individuals who may not qualify for a traditional mortgage immediately.

  • Time to Save: It gives you time to save for a down payment and closing costs while simultaneously residing in your future home.

What are the Disadvantages of Rent-to-Own in Monroe, LA?

  • Higher Rent: Rent-to-own agreements often involve higher monthly payments compared to standard rentals.

  • Risk of Losing Investment: If you fail to meet the terms of the agreement, you could lose the money you've already invested.

  • Potential for Hidden Costs: Carefully review the contract for any hidden costs or fees.

  • Limited Market Options: Finding suitable rent-to-own properties may require more time and effort.

What Should I Look for in a Rent-to-Own Contract?

A robust rent-to-own contract should clearly outline the following:

  • Purchase price of the home.
  • Monthly rent amount.
  • Portion of rent applied towards the purchase price.
  • Duration of the lease-to-own agreement.
  • Conditions for purchasing the home.
  • Obligations of both parties.
  • Dispute resolution mechanisms.
